MySQL常用命令及详解
1. 概述
  MySQL是一个常用的开源关系型数据库管理系统,被广泛应用于各种Web应用和数据管理领域。本文将介绍MySQL常用命令及其详解,以帮助读者更好地理解和使用MySQL。
2. 连接MySQL
  在开始使用MySQL之前,我们首先需要连接到MySQL服务器。可以使用以下命令连接到本地MySQL服务器:
  ```
  mysql -u root -p
  ```
  这里的`root`是MySQL服务器的用户名,`-u`参数用于指定用户名。接下来,系统会要求输入密码,输入正确的密码后,即可成功登录到MySQL服务器。
3. 创建数据库
  在连接到MySQL服务器后,我们可以创建数据库来存储数据。使用`CREATE DATABASE`命令可以创建数据库,语法如下:
  ```
  CREATE DATABASE database_name;
  ```
  这里的`database_name`是数据库的名称,可以根据实际需要来命名。
4. 使用数据库
  创建数据库后,我们可以使用以下命令选择要使用的数据库:
  ```
  USE database_name;
  ```
  这里的`database_name`是要使用的数据库名称。使用该命令后,所有的后续操作都会在该数据库中进行。
5. 创建数据表
  数据库中的数据存储在数据表中,我们可以使用以下命令来创建数据表:
  ```
  CREATE TABLE table_name (
      column1 datatype,
      column2 datatype,
      column3 datatype,
      ...
  );
  ```
  这里的`table_name`是要创建的数据表名称,`column1`、`column2`等是数据表的列名,`datatype`是列的数据类型。
6. 插入数据
  在创建数据表后,我们可以使用以下命令向数据表中插入数据:
  ```
  INSERT INTO table_name (column1, column2, column3, ...)
  VALUES (value1, value2, value3, ...);
  ```
  这里的`table_name`是要插入数据的数据表名称,`column1`、`column2`等是数据表的列名,
`value1`、`value2`等是要插入的数据值。
7. 查询数据
  查询数据是MySQL的一个常见操作,我们可以使用以下命令查询数据:
  ```
  SELECT column1, column2, ...
  FROM table_name
  WHERE condition;
  ```
  这里的`column1`、`column2`是要查询的列名,`table_name`是要查询的数据表名称,`condition`是查询的条件。
8. 更新数据
  更新数据是修改数据表中已有数据的一种操作,我们可以使用以下命令来更新数据:
  ```
  UPDATE table_name
  SET column1 = value1, column2 = value2, ...
  WHERE condition;
  ```
  这里的`table_name`是要更新数据的数据表名称,`column1`、`column2`是要更新的列名,`value1`、`value2`是要更新的数据值,`condition`是更新的条件。
9. 删除数据
  删除数据是从数据表中删除数据的操作,我们可以使用以下命令来删除数据:
  ```
  DELETE FROM table_name
  WHERE condition;
  ```
  这里的`table_name`是要删除数据的数据表名称,`condition`是删除的条件。
10. 删除数据库
    如果不再需要某个数据库,我们可以使用以下命令删除数据库:
    ```
    DROP DATABASE database_name;
    ```
    这里的`database_name`是要删除的数据库名称。
mysql数据库迁移命令11. 结论
    本文介绍了MySQL常用的命令及其详解,包括连接MySQL服务器、创建数据库、使用数据库、创建数据表、插入数据、查询数据、更新数据、删除数据以及删除数据库等操作。通过掌握这些常用命令,读者可以更好地使用MySQL进行数据管理和查询操作。MySQL作为一款功能强大的数据库管理系统,为各种应用提供了可靠的数据存储和操作支持。
以上就是MySQL常用命令及详解的内容,通过对这些命令的学习和实践,读者可以逐渐掌握MySQL的基本使用技巧,为自己的项目和数据管理提供便利。希望本文对读者有所帮助。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。